2015 Annual Business Survey

The Anguilla Statistics Department, would like to take this opportunity to wish your business Season’s Greetings and best wishes for a prosperous 2016.
We are once again requesting your assistance, in compiling data for the production of the 2015 National Accounts (NA), Balance of Payments (BOP) and International Investment Position (IIP) estimates for Anguilla. Upon completion and return, the data supplied becomes confidential. The protection of your data is legislated and guaranteed under the Statistics Act of Anguilla, Chapter S60, which also makes the completion of the form(s) mandatory and subjected to penalties if not returned. Amongst the criminal offences created under the Act, in particular section 18(b) makes it an offence to refuse or neglect to fill up and supply the particulars required and section 19 provides for punishment including an initial $3,000 fine with imprisonment in default of payment.
Your data will be added to that provided by other businesses to present an economic picture of activity during 2015 and no one will be able to identify your data that was provided to the Anguilla Statistics Department.
If you require a blank form(s), please contact the ASD and it can be collected or delivered to you via email or post. If you are in receipt of this form and your business was not operating during the period under review, kindly let us know as soon as possible. If you have regularize your business status, informed us and/or signed necessary documents stating the inactivity of our business we sincerely apologize but please inform us.
Anyone with queries concerning this important exercise or requiring assistance is asked to contact the Chief Statistician- Mrs. Alleyne-Franklin or Senior Statistical Officer – Mr Carty at 497-2451 extension 2871 or 497-5731.
